On the Llugwy near Capel Curig is an oil painting by Robert Gallon. It dates from 1860 and is held in the collection of the National Library of Wales.

On the Llugwy near Capel Curig is an 1860 oil painting by Robert Gallon, capturing a serene Welsh landscape centered on the River Llugwy.

Subject & Meaning

The painting portrays a peaceful scene with the River Llugwy flowing centrally, accompanied by rolling hills, distant mountains, a dirt road, and a small stone house with two figures in conversation, evoking a sense of natural tranquility and everyday life.

Technique & Style

Gallon's use of oil paint achieves depth and texture, with careful manipulation of color and light guiding the viewer's attention to the central river and figures, enhancing the overall sense of calm.

History & Provenance

Created in 1860, the painting is currently part of the collection at the National Library of Wales.
